Understanding Acne-Prone Skin
Acne-prone skin is characterized by the presence of pimples, blackheads, and sometimes cysts. This condition can affect individuals of all ages and is primarily caused by factors such as:
- Excess oil production
- Clogged pores
- Bacteria on the skin
- Hormonal changes
- Diet and lifestyle choices
To effectively care for acne-prone skin, it’s crucial to adopt a skincare routine that addresses these underlying factors while promoting healing and preventing future breakouts.
Step-by-Step Skincare Routine for Acne-Prone Skin
1. Cleansing
The first step in any skincare routine is cleansing. For acne-prone skin, choose a gentle cleanser that removes excess oil and impurities without stripping the skin of its natural moisture. Look for products containing salicylic acid or benzoyl peroxide, as these ingredients can help reduce acne.
2. Exfoliation
Exfoliating your skin regularly helps remove dead skin cells that can clog pores. However, be cautious not to over-exfoliate, as this can cause irritation. Aim for 1-2 times a week using a chemical exfoliant with AHAs or BHAs, which are effective for acne-prone skin.
3. Toning
After cleansing, apply a toner to help balance your skin’s pH levels. Look for alcohol-free formulas that include witch hazel or tea tree oil, which can soothe the skin and reduce inflammation.
4. Treatment
Spot treatments can be effective for targeting specific blemishes. Consider using products with ingredients like benzoyl peroxide or sulfur to help dry out pimples. 5. Moisturizing
Even acne-prone skin needs hydration. Opt for non-comedogenic moisturizers that won’t clog pores. Look for lightweight, oil-free formulas that contain hydrating ingredients like hyaluronic acid and glycerin.
6. Sun Protection
Daily sunscreen application is crucial, even for acne-prone skin. Choose a broad-spectrum SPF 30 or higher that is labeled as oil-free and non-comedogenic. Protecting your skin from UV rays helps prevent post-inflammatory hyperpigmentation often associated with acne.

Additional Tips for Managing Acne-Prone Skin
1. Maintain a Healthy Diet
Your diet plays a significant role in skin health. Incorporate plenty of fruits, vegetables, and whole grains while reducing sugar and dairy intake, which can exacerbate acne for some individuals. Omega-3 fatty acids found in fish and flaxseeds may also help reduce inflammation.
2. Stay Hydrated
Drinking adequate water can help keep your skin hydrated and support overall skin health. Aim for at least 8 glasses of water a day to help flush out toxins and maintain optimal skin function.
3. Don’t Touch Your Face
Touching your face can transfer bacteria and oil from your hands to your skin, leading to more breakouts. Make a conscious effort to keep your hands off your face and avoid picking at blemishes, which can cause scarring.
4. Manage Stress
Stress can trigger hormonal changes that may lead to increased oil production and breakouts. Incorporate stress-reduction techniques into your routine, such as yoga, meditation, or regular exercise, to help maintain a clear complexion.
5. Consult a Dermatologist
If your acne persists despite your best efforts, consider consulting a dermatologist. They can provide personalized recommendations and treatments, such as prescription medications or professional procedures.
The Importance of Consistency
When caring for acne-prone skin, consistency is key. Stick to your skincare routine and give products time to work. Many treatments may take several weeks to show noticeable results, so patience and persistence are essential.
